Hi,
- Gibt es irgendwo eine Zusammenstellung, die zeigt, was die einzelnen Browser (auch unbekanntere) in user_agent hinterlassen?
möglicherweise. Aber vor allem die unbekannteren haben meist die Möglichkeit, den User-Agent-String zu verändern - was im Hinblick auf einige Webmaster, die den String auswerten und daraus den möglichen Zugang definieren auch fleißig genutzt wird...
So eine Auswertung hat also nur bedingt Sinn. Vermutlich reicht es aber, wenn Du Dich auf MSIE, Netscape und Opera beschränkst und den Rest als "sonstige" mit prinzipiell keinen Möglichkeiten (also reine Textbrowser) klassifizierst. Die Fehlerquote ist damit zwar größer null, aber sehr gering. Natürlich mußt Du dies abhängig von Deinem Benutzerkreis entscheiden - auf Amiga-Seiten dürften noch einige andere Clients wichtig sein.
- Kann man auch Informationen ueber den Browserzustand herausfinden (z.B. angezigte URL in der Adresszeile?)
Nicht wirklich. Du kannst aus den verschiedenen Informationen in %ENV beispielsweise die URL zusammenstückeln; dadurch weißt Du aber nicht, welche URL tatsächlich angezeigt wird (Framesets!). Weitere Informationen, so Du sie nicht clientseitig er- und im Request mit übermittelst, stehen Dir nicht zur Verfügung.
Cheatah